Transaction 95b9ea458e3fc0261ac2893c5b966194bc47ae777c3492a4d3f0375a19410149
1 Input
2 Outputs
- 95b9ea458e3fc0261ac2893c5b966194bc47ae777c3492a4d3f0375a19410149:0
- 95b9ea458e3fc0261ac2893c5b966194bc47ae777c3492a4d3f0375a19410149:1
value 149772
address 3AtxeyDKDYrQcMRhrDo7xdbxAtUA5AHvx4
value 2539479
address 15LHFpRtECiKH8rCpsa7xd5F74piffPJ95